diff options
| author | Linus Nielsen Feltzing <linus@haxx.se> | 2002-06-10 10:46:12 +0000 |
|---|---|---|
| committer | Linus Nielsen Feltzing <linus@haxx.se> | 2002-06-10 10:46:12 +0000 |
| commit | 5ee0b7e9d9429a3beacb65ce85b916f8b543e8f7 (patch) | |
| tree | 0ca9caa79611e6c07689aa57dcae7cd910bdb746 | |
| parent | ec2ab7e85a52ae4aaa38387a47fec8966540ad2e (diff) | |
| download | rockbox-5ee0b7e9d9429a3beacb65ce85b916f8b543e8f7.zip rockbox-5ee0b7e9d9429a3beacb65ce85b916f8b543e8f7.tar.gz rockbox-5ee0b7e9d9429a3beacb65ce85b916f8b543e8f7.tar.bz2 rockbox-5ee0b7e9d9429a3beacb65ce85b916f8b543e8f7.tar.xz | |
mpeg_stop now calls close only if the file handle is valid
git-svn-id: svn://svn.rockbox.org/rockbox/trunk@930 a1c6a512-1295-4272-9138-f99709370657
| -rw-r--r-- | firmware/mpeg.c |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/firmware/mpeg.c b/firmware/mpeg.c index 00486e6..394d182 100644 --- a/firmware/mpeg.c +++ b/firmware/mpeg.c @@ -339,7 +339,8 @@ static void mpeg_thread(void) /* Stop the current stream */ playing = false; filling = false; - close(mpeg_file); + if(mpeg_file >= 0) + close(mpeg_file); mpeg_file = -1; stop_dma(); break; |